The Three Mesquiteers was the umbrella title for a series of 51 B-westerns released between 1936 and 1943. In Red River Range, the fourth of eight John Wayne Mesquiteers films, The Cattlemen's Association has called in the three amigos, Stony Brooke, Tucson Smith, and Lullaby Joslin, to find a gang of cattle rustlers. Their friend Tex Riley poses as Stony so the real Stony can go undercover as an outlaw to infiltrate the gang.

Freaks: A tale of love, deception, and retribution set among troupe of carnival sideshow performers, shunned by society because of their physical deformities.
The unknown: An unrequited infatuation leads a circus knife-thrower on the run from the law into a troubled state, but when the circus owner discovers the desperate man's secret identity, things become markedly worse.
